‘The Late Show with Stephen Colbert’ to end in 2026: Look back at his career in photos

CBS has canceled “The Late Show With Stephen Colbert,” with the final show scheduled for May 2026. “It’s not just the end of our show, it’s the end of the ‘Late Show’ on CBS,” host Stephen Colbert announced to his studio audience on July 17.The former “The Daily Show” correspondent and host of “The Colbert Report,” Colbert has hosted “The Late Show” for nearly 10 years, taking over on Sept. 8, 2015, from David Letterman.
